How metabolomics is used to support the MetaPath solution through metabolic profiling of cheese fermentation industry ecosystem models ?

Résumé

Consumer expectations and societal evolutions are at the heart of the concerns of fermentation professionals. The organoleptic properties of their products are closely correlated to the manufacturing process but also to its composition specifically the microbial ecosystems introduced to produce this fermentation. In this context, the Bpifrance MetaPath project aims to reconstruct the metabolic maps of these microbial ecosystems in order to guide the industrialist in the selection of microbial strains at the time of product design. As a partner, the MetaToul platform aims to perform metabolic profiling of ecosystems in the cheese model of industrial partner Bel. The sample preparation and analysis methods developed on the MetaToul platform on this complex matrix allow a complete and precise study of the central and energetic metabolism (~80 metabolites) of these ecosystem models. It was validated with the addition of IDMS on repeatability parameters, extraction yield and matrix effect. The samples produced for metabolomics are analyzed on the following analytical systems: ion chromatography coupled to an LTQ-Orbitrap-Velos (Thermo) for the analysis of central energetic metabolism, liquid chromatography coupled to a QExactive+ (Thermo) for the analysis of amino acids, coenzymes A and the mevalonate pathway. The metabolic profiling data produced on the different ecosystem models of the partner will be integrated with others omics data into the MetaPath solution by Abolis/ Microbiome Studio partner in order to reconstruct active metabolic maps, true identity cards of the metabolic activity of microbial ecosystems in the fermentation of cheese matrix.
